The following incidents were reported in the USC Dept. of Public Safety daily incident log on Wednesday, Jan. 11.

Crimes against a person

at 9:43 p.m., a suspect approached a non-USC male from behind and hit him in the back of the head with an unknown object. The male fell to the ground and while he lay there the suspect removed an MP3 player and a pair of headphones from his jacket pocket. The suspect then fled on a bicycle. DPS officers responded and conducted a search, but were unable to locate the suspect. The male sustained a cut to the back of his head and was treated by an LAFD R.A. unit.

Miscellaneous incidents

at 9:01 p.m., an RA reported that he observed approximately 30 students and open containers of alcohol inside a dorm room at Elisabeth von Kleinsmid Residence Hall. The students fled when the RA asked for their IDs and DPS officers were requested. None of the students were identified, but the RA stated that the residents of the room will be cited to the Student Judicial Affairs.

at 5:19 p.m., a staff member reported that a non-USC male who filled out an online survey for the School of Architecture included an incoherent message that made reference to the track and field team. The message was not considered threatening.

at 3:37 p.m., DPS officers responded to a report of a chemical spill in a lab on the second floor of the location.  Safety Office personnel also responded and determined that the chemical was a powdered cleaning solution.  The chemical was then cleaned up without further incident.

at 1:12 p.m., DPS officers responded to a report of two students involved in a dispute outside Jack in the Box and detained them for investigation. Both subjects said the argument was verbal only and the officers observed no signs of injuries. The officers then transported the students to their residence.
